Flames & Fortune: Gameplay Instructions

Draw cards using resources to defeat your enemies until there are no cards left in the deck. Each turn, new cards will be drawn until the 4 slots on the dashboard are filled. Equip the resource cards in your hands and backpack. Confront your enemies by casting spells at them, taking direct damage from them, or dampening it with a shield. Gather as many treasures as possible on your way out of the dungeon, and use the earned gold to unlock new Ability Cards.
